Phoebe Ward: A Rising Voice in Comics and Community Support

In an age where mental health awareness is increasingly prioritized, 22-year-old Phoebe Ward emerges not only as a barista in bustling New York City but as a beacon of encouragement through her creative outlets. With a growing following on her Instagram dedicated to her comics and a weekly newsletter titled Pep Talks for the Mildly Depressed, Ward combines humor and vulnerability, echoing the age-old message that compassion and understanding can provide solace in times of difficulty.

Ward’s initiative to create relatable comics tackles everyday challenges that resonate with many, promoting the idea that those grappling with life’s complexities are not alone. This ethos aligns with the biblical principle found in Galatians 6:2, which states, “Carry each other’s burdens, and in this way you will fulfill the law of Christ.” Through her work, Ward fulfills this call to community, inviting others into a space of openness and support.

Featured in her work are book recommendations like Shuggie Bain, a Booker Prize-winning novel by Douglas Stuart, which delves into themes of resilience and hardship, and the comic Good One. These selections reflect Ward’s nuanced understanding of the human experience and her intent to inspire: literature becomes a tool for reflection and healing—an affirmation echoed in Proverbs 18:15: “The mind of the prudent acquires knowledge, and the ear of the wise seeks knowledge.”

As she continues to share her journey, from long-distance running to creative storytelling, Ward exemplifies an authentic commitment to both self-care and community upliftment. Her diverse interests reveal a holistic approach to well-being, subtly challenging her audience to embrace a multifaceted life enriched by personal passions and collective support.

The juxtaposition of humor and heartfelt insights in Ward’s projects serves as a reminder of the importance of connection. In a world where isolation can be overwhelming, her work encourages others to reach out, share their experiences, and give and receive support.
